Darknet
A darknet is an encrypted network based on protocols for encrypted communication. It serves as a platform for anonymous interactions and enables users to maintain their privacy online.
Smart City
The EU defines smart cities as cities that use technology to improve the management and efficiency of urban space.

Gamification
The term gamification refers to the use of game elements, i.e. design elements and mechanics from games, to create playful experiences in fields of application outside of board games or computer games.
Earth observation
Earth observation describes the collection of information about the Earth’s physical, chemical and biological systems.
